The follow-up to '99's 'One from The Modern' is on the way...

OCEAN COLOUR SCENE have confirmed details of their new album ‘MECHANICAL WONDER’, released on April 9 via MCA.

The album, the follow-up to ’99s ‘One From The Modern’, has just been completed at the Fallout Shelter in London.

The finalised tracklisting for the record is: ‘Up On The Downside’

‘In My Field’

‘Sail On My Boat’

‘Biggest Thing’

‘We Made It More’

‘Give Me A Letter’

‘Mechanical Wonder’

‘You Are Amazing’

‘If I Gave You My Heart’

‘Can’t Get Back To The Bassline’

‘Something For Me’

‘Mechanical Wonder’ will be preceded by a new single, ‘Up On The Downside’, on March 26. The band are also confirmed to play a ‘secret’ show at the London 100 Club on February 20 to fanclub members and competition winners.

Ocean Colour Scene embark on a previously announced UK tour later in the month.
